cc-MiniMax-M2 vs qwen3.8-max-preview

Output tokens cost $0.10 per million on cc-MiniMax-M2 and $1.01 per million on qwen3.8-max-preview. Input tokens cost $0.10 per million on cc-MiniMax-M2 and $0.34 per million on qwen3.8-max-preview. Cached input tokens are billed at $0.10 per million on cc-MiniMax-M2 and $0.03 per million on qwen3.8-max-preview. On the LMArena coding leaderboard cc-MiniMax-M2 scores 1385 and qwen3.8-max-preview scores 1528.

Qwen 3.8 Max Preview(Qwen3.8-Max-Preview) is the latest-generation foundation model in the Qwen family, packing 2.4T parameters and still evolving. Compared with the previous flagship Qwen 3.7 Max, it delivers major gains in core capabilities like Coding and Cowork (professional productivity), with world-leading performance on complex, long-horizon tasks such as full-stack development, data analysis, and Office workflows. What inputs and capabilities does each model support?

cc-MiniMax-M2 accepts text input and supports tool calling, function calling and structured outputs; qwen3.8-max-preview accepts text and image input and supports tool calling, function calling, structured outputs, web search, long context and thinking.
